Common Admission Requirements For Barber SchoolsIn Sanford, Maine
If you're looking to enroll in a barber school in Sanford, Maine, being aware of the common admission requirements can help streamline the process. Here’s a breakdown:
Age Requirement: Applicants must typically be at least 16 years old. Some programs may allow students aged 14-15 to apply if they have parental consent.
High School Diploma or Equivalent: A high school diploma or GED is generally required for admission to barber programs.
Prerequisite Coursework: While specific coursework might not be strictly enforced, having a background in areas such as communication, business studies, and health sciences can be beneficial.
Application Form: A completed application form is usually necessary, which may include personal and academic history.
Personal Statement: Some barber schools may request a personal statement expressing your interest in the field and career goals.
Background Check: Certain programs may require a criminal background check due to the nature of working closely with clients.
Financial Aid Documentation: If applying for financial aid, prospective students will need to provide relevant financial information.
Understanding these requirements can prepare you well for the application process and help you secure your spot in a reputable barber program.
Cost & Financial Aid Options For Barber Schools In Sanford, Maine
The cost of attending a barber school in Sanford, Maine, can vary significantly based on several factors, including the duration of the program and the institution's reputation. Here is a general overview:
Tuition Costs: Expect to pay between $8,000 and $20,000 for a full barber program in Sanford. Programs can range in length from several months to two years, affecting the overall cost.
Additional Expenses: Students should also budget for supplies, textbooks, and equipment. These costs may add an extra $500 to $1,500 annually.
Financial Aid Options:
- Federal Financial Aid: Many barber schools participate in federal student aid programs, enabling students to apply for grants and loans through the FAFSA.
- State Grants: Maine residents may be eligible for state-specific financial aid programs that can help reduce tuition costs.
- Scholarships: Some schools offer scholarships based on merit or financial need, which can assist in offsetting education expenses.
- Payment Plans: Institutions may provide flexible payment options that allow students to pay tuition in installments, making it easier to manage costs.
Exploring these financial aid options can help mitigate the financial burden of barber training and allow you to focus on honing your skills.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Barber Schools In Sanford, Maine
What is the duration of barber programs in Sanford, Maine? Courses typically range from 6 months to 2 years, depending on the program and study pace.
Do I need a license to work as a barber? Yes, a state license is required to work as a barber in Maine. This involves passing a written and practical exam after completing an accredited program.
Are evening or weekend classes available? Many barber schools offer flexible scheduling, including evening and weekend classes, to accommodate working students.
Can I apply for financial aid if I’m a part-time student? Yes, part-time students may be eligible for financial aid, though their funding options may differ from full-time students.
What kind of hands-on experience can I expect? Barber programs typically include supervised practical training in real-world settings, allowing students to work with clients under the guidance of instructors.
Are there job placement services available? Many barber schools offer job placement assistance and connect students with local businesses looking to hire.
What skills will I gain from a barber program? Students learn essential skills, including cutting techniques, customer service, styling, and sanitation practices.
How often do I need to recertify my barber license? Maine requires barbers to renew their licenses every two years, usually involving a continuing education requirement.
Is it possible to specialize in certain areas of barbering? Yes, students can specialize in areas such as men’s grooming, hair coloring techniques, or beard care.
Can I get financial aid if I have poor credit? Federal financial aid is generally not based on credit history, so you may still qualify.
